AirAsia India launches two more domestic routes
AirAsia India now connects Bengaluru to Pune, and Pune to Jaipur.
AirAsia India launches routes #4 and #5
AirAsia India now connects Bengaluru with Chandigarh and Jaipur with daily flights.

AirAsia India starts its third route – linking Bangalore and Kochi
AirAsia India will face four incumbents on the busy Bangalore to Kochi sector.
AirAsia India launches operations with single route
AirAsia India is up and running (or rather flying) with its first route from Bangalore to Goa.
